Nerve Endings: The Discovery of the Synapse
ISBN: 9780393337525 / Angielski / Miękka / 244 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 5-8 dni roboczych. Two doctors, the Spaniard Cajal and the Italian Golgi, were racing against each other to find out what brain cells looked like and how they managed to communicate with one another. Both did their most important research in labs set up on their kitchen tables, for lack of better facilities; and both made landmark findings that led to their jointly receiving the 1906 Nobel Prize. Yet one man would find that neurons communicated over a gap, later named the 'synapse', while the other would die convinced that every brain cell connected to the next. Liposomes: Methods and Protocols, Volume 2: Biological Membrane Models
ISBN: 9781617796876 / Angielski / Miękka / 548 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 5-8 dni roboczych. Efforts to describe and model the molecular structure of biological membranes go back to the beginning of the last century. In 1917, Langmuir described membranes as a layer of lipids one molecule thick 1]. Eight years later, Gorter and Grendel concluded from their studies that the phospholipid molecules that formed the cell membrane were arranged in two layers to form a lipid bilayer 2]. Atherogenesis and Aging
ISBN: 9781461290995 / Angielski / Miękka / 214 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 5-8 dni roboczych. Age is a nonreversible risk factor for atherosclerosis. The atherosclerotic process begins early in life, progresses during the middle years, and usually culminates in clinical disease towards the later years of the life span. Since atherosclerosis is a multifactorial disease, and many of the "risk factors" are time- and age related, it has been difficult to sort out intrinsic aging from environmental factors that operate over many years. Taste
ISBN: 9783642652479 / Angielski / Miękka / 410 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 5-8 dni roboczych. Taste receptors monitor the quality of all the food ingested. They are intimately involved in both food acceptance and rejection. The sensation of taste is also important in the regulation of many specific chemicals necessary for maintenance of the body. For example, disturbance of the adrenal glands results in a change in the intake of salt which is necessary for regulation of the sodium balance. Curt Richter's early studies on specific hungers and preference thresholds initiated a large number of studies in this field.
